Macos 有没有办法检测充电器是否断开

Macos 有没有办法检测充电器是否断开,macos,event-handling,Macos,Event Handling,是否有办法检测mac电脑上的充电器是否已断开连接 i、 e.是否可以制作一个应用程序来监听“充电器已连接”/“充电器已断开”事件 与ios类似: [[UIDevice currentDevice] setBatteryMonitoringEnabled:YES]; if ([[UIDevice currentDevice] batteryState] == UIDeviceBatteryStateCharging) { NSLog(@"Device is charging."); }

是否有办法检测mac电脑上的充电器是否已断开连接

i、 e.是否可以制作一个应用程序来监听“充电器已连接”/“充电器已断开”事件

与ios类似:

[[UIDevice currentDevice] setBatteryMonitoringEnabled:YES];

if ([[UIDevice currentDevice] batteryState] == UIDeviceBatteryStateCharging) {
    NSLog(@"Device is charging.");
}

但是我想要一个事件监听器,例如:
-(void)didDisconnectCharger:(id)sender。
我想你要找的函数在
IOKit